1. Counting Numbers
-
Counting numbers are 1, 2, 3, 4, 5…
-
These are also called natural numbers.
-
Example: Count objects in the picture: 🍎🍎🍎 → 3 apples

3. Before, After, Between Numbers
-
Before: Number just before a given number
-
After: Number just after a given number
-
Between: Number that comes in the middle
Example:
-
Before 5 → 4
-
After 7 → 8
-
Between 2 and 4 → 3
4. Comparing Numbers
-
Symbols:
-
> → Greater than
-
< → Less than
-
= → Equal to
-
Example:
-
7 > 5
-
3 < 6
-
4 = 4
5. Even and Odd Numbers
-
Even Numbers: Can be divided by 2 → 2, 4, 6, 8, 10 …
-
Odd Numbers: Cannot be divided by 2 → 1, 3, 5, 7, 9 …
Example:
-
12 → Even
-
9 → Odd

7. Addition (Small Numbers)
-
Adding two numbers: Combine objects and count total
Example 1:
-
3 + 2 = ?
-
🍎🍎🍎 + 🍎🍎 → 5
Answer: 5
Example 2:
-
4 + 3 = ?
-
🍌🍌🍌🍌 + 🍌🍌🍌 → 7
Answer: 7
8. Subtraction (Small Numbers)
-
Subtracting: Remove objects from a group
Example 1:
-
5 – 2 = ?
-
🍎🍎🍎🍎🍎 → Remove 2 → 🍎🍎🍎
Answer: 3
Example 2:
-
6 – 4 = ?
-
🍌🍌🍌🍌🍌🍌 → Remove 4 → 🍌🍌
Answer: 2
